Biography
Born in Cambridge in 1952, Douglas Adams is the beloved creator of The Hitchhiker's Guide To The Galaxy and its various incarnations as audio books, audio programs, and radio plays. Hitchhiker's phenomenal, award-winning success led to a series of sequels, most of which having been adapted successfully into other mediums in their own right. Known for his incisive wit, and a particularly absurdist sense of humor, Adams has culled a massive audience of devoted followers over the years.

Unfortunately Adams passed away in 2001, but his fanbase and their devotion has only grown since then, and shows no sign of ending anytime soon.
